Bouna Sarr is not an option at FC Bayern in the coming months. As the Munich team announced on Friday evening, the 31-year-old right-back suffered a torn anterior cruciate ligament in his left knee during training and has already undergone surgery. Supplementary player Sarr has appeared five times this season so far, and has played a total of 33 games since his €8 million move in 2020.
